Somalia's al-Qaida-linked al-Shabab militants are tightening their grip on areas of the country they already control, imposing new rules and punishing people they say are violating their radical brand of Islamic law. Some observers believe until a more powerful group emerges to bring law and order to the country, ordinary Somalis are not likely to challenge al-Shabab's violence-driven agenda.

Radical Muslim groups are threatening Pakistan's government against amending or repealing the country's blasphemy law. The laws are often used to falsely charge people practicing minority religions, including Christians. The attacks against Christians in Gojra in August illustrate how those laws can be used to harm believers, reports MNN.

The late military dictator, General Zia-ul-Haq, embarked upon a “mission” to Islamize Pakistan apparently to prolong his dictatorial rule. MOGADISHU, SOMALIA (Worthy News)-- Islamic militants have shot and killed a Somali Christian woman because she declined to wear a veil as prescribed by Muslim custom, Christians said in comments monitored by Worthy News Wednesday, October 28.



Members of the Suna Waljameca group killed Amina Muse Ali, 45, on October 19 in her home in Galkayo, in Somalia’s autonomous Puntland region, said Compass Direct News, a well-informed Christian news agency.

ISLAMABAD, PAKISTAN (Worthy News)-- Two Pakistani Christians who allegedly fired warning shots at a Muslim mob that turned seven Christians to death, were still coping Sunday, October 25, with the aftermath of alleged police torture.



Naveed Masih, 32, and his 25-year-old brother Nauman Masih were detained in early September on charges of rioting with deadly weapons and spreading terror with firing.

SARGODHA, PAKISTAN (Worthy News)-- Fighters linked to the militant Taliban group have threatened to kill Christians and burn their homes in Pakistan's Punjab province if they don't meet their demands.
